I believe in the healing benefits of the human/animal bond. I specialize in nature and animal-assisted therapy and equine-assisted therapy. I believe in working "outside of the box," of the traditional office-based setting by providing an alternative, experiential approach to child/adolescent counseling. Clients partner with their animal companions while interacting in nature's great outdoors. I have expertise in working with children with anxiety, depression, trauma, PTSD, behavioral concerns, LGBTQ+, issues of divorce, and blended families.

Husky | CT BHP Therapists
Connecticut Behavioral Health Partnership (CTBHP) provides behavioral health benefits for Connecticut Husky (Medicaid) Plans.
